Re: [Tools-discuss] The Document Citation Tool is (somewhat) broken

Ole Jacobsen <olejacobsen@me.com> Mon, 28 June 2021 20:05 UTC

Return-Path: <olejacobsen@me.com>
X-Original-To: tools-discuss@ietfa.amsl.com
Delivered-To: tools-discuss@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id B67183A0D99 for <tools-discuss@ietfa.amsl.com>; Mon, 28 Jun 2021 13:05:33 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-2.796
X-Spam-Level:
X-Spam-Status: No, score=-2.796 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, RCVD_IN_DNSWL_LOW=-0.7, RCVD_IN_MSPIKE_H3=0.001, RCVD_IN_MSPIKE_WL=0.001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001, URIBL_BLOCKED=0.001] autolearn=unavailable autolearn_force=no
Authentication-Results: ietfa.amsl.com (amavisd-new); dkim=pass (2048-bit key) header.d=me.com
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id KEXJUijSwPnG for <tools-discuss@ietfa.amsl.com>; Mon, 28 Jun 2021 13:05:28 -0700 (PDT)
Received: from mr85p00im-hyfv06011401.me.com (mr85p00im-hyfv06011401.me.com [17.58.23.191]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 41A843A0D9C for <tools-discuss@ietf.org>; Mon, 28 Jun 2021 13:05:28 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=me.com; s=1a1hai; t=1624910727; bh=JLT6WvnBwf+THxQVA4JaPBWtHWatwbJE0peRrfjQNj8=; h=Content-Type:Mime-Version:Subject:From:Date:Message-Id:To; b=PD5Rx/qfJ9RQPQtQjYJkFO0x+7IEq4tsEZlK/6i1jng95Pqi3HZsgVrmlFkK9EzO0 mjxP1FUIbGeSf/+jN96qa/VqHVXCaf2rIVO3x+we9y4CLMQvZnwtG0zrNm16QNnyM1 Na0vr5V2XTJmcA+kolE9LK8LZiF2WJ0yUYUpUHtPtYgl4Ua3AqhKmivvc0fp0okRLU t98XMSHlvet/W2q0x7i7iFAdZUXysaPnkvFcu2VjIG/y79EMQFtZiW1Wo6mnuGEIX/ C0NUbKg9cf01Fo/zVSNhcWvyZhItl6O7G2QX6MrZaBb/DwD1t5vKSpT84kGNPZPiXh s3dZZtZeQVP/w==
Received: from smtpclient.apple (157-131-155-250.fiber.dynamic.sonic.net [157.131.155.250]) by mr85p00im-hyfv06011401.me.com (Postfix) with ESMTPSA id 6FE85D20215; Mon, 28 Jun 2021 20:05:27 +0000 (UTC)
Content-Type: text/plain; charset="utf-8"
Mime-Version: 1.0 (Mac OS X Mail 14.0 \(3654.100.0.2.22\))
From: Ole Jacobsen <olejacobsen@me.com>
In-Reply-To: <04FA17DA-3A85-422B-B181-F88D278A1135@ietf.org>
Date: Mon, 28 Jun 2021 13:05:26 -0700
Cc: Ole Jacobsen <olejacobsen@me.com>, Tools Discussion <tools-discuss@ietf.org>
Content-Transfer-Encoding: quoted-printable
Message-Id: <88A5738C-CB33-49E4-9B3D-FE64B69651D3@me.com>
References: <1391A159-DD66-413D-BD49-F18056583BE5@me.com> <04FA17DA-3A85-422B-B181-F88D278A1135@ietf.org>
To: Jay Daley <jay@ietf.org>
X-Mailer: Apple Mail (2.3654.100.0.2.22)
X-Proofpoint-Virus-Version: vendor=fsecure engine=1.1.170-22c6f66c430a71ce266a39bfe25bc2903e8d5c8f:6.0.391,18.0.790,17.0.607.475.0000000 definitions=2021-06-28_12:2021-06-25_01,2021-06-28_12,2020-04-07_01 signatures=0
X-Proofpoint-Spam-Details: rule=notspam policy=default score=0 suspectscore=0 spamscore=0 clxscore=1015 mlxscore=0 adultscore=0 mlxlogscore=999 phishscore=0 malwarescore=0 bulkscore=0 classifier=spam adjust=0 reason=mlx scancount=1 engine=8.12.0-2009150000 definitions=main-2106280129
Archived-At: <https://mailarchive.ietf.org/arch/msg/tools-discuss/u63FuaOSHFw8NRFuavCx5-46BBM>
Subject: Re: [Tools-discuss] The Document Citation Tool is (somewhat) broken
X-BeenThere: tools-discuss@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: IETF Tools Discussion <tools-discuss.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/tools-discuss>, <mailto:tools-discuss-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/tools-discuss/>
List-Post: <mailto:tools-discuss@ietf.org>
List-Help: <mailto:tools-discuss-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/tools-discuss>, <mailto:tools-discuss-request@ietf.org?subject=subscribe>
X-List-Received-Date: Mon, 28 Jun 2021 20:05:34 -0000

Hi Jay,

I only use the two output options:

{authors.andlist}, "{doctitle}," {date:%B %Y}, {docname}.

and

{authors.rfclist}, "{doctitle}," {docname}, {date:%B %Y}.

... although I usually set both the the first option {authors.andlist}
and would be more than happy if that was the only option.

Thanks for looking into this!

And: In the interim, perhaps something changed "behind the scenes" that causes this
problem that could be fixed?

Ole


> On Jun 28, 2021, at 13:00, Jay Daley <jay@ietf.org> wrote:
> 
> (moving discussion to tools-discuss)
> 
> Ole
> 
>> On 29/06/2021, at 6:36 AM, Ole Jacobsen <olejacobsen=40me.com@dmarc.ietf.org> wrote:
>> 
>> 
>> Hi,
>> 
>> Several years ago, Henrik set up this wonderful tool that creates citations for
>> IETF documents (IDs and RFCs) in a standard format. The tool is customizable
>> and lives here:
>> 
>> https://tools.ietf.org/tools/citation/
>> 
>> Enter, for example, "7575" in the box and you get:
>> 
>> Clemm, A., Behringer, M., Jiang, S., Pritikin, M., Ciavaglia, L., Bjarnason, S., and B. Carpenter,
>> "Autonomic Networking: Definitions and Design Goals," RFC 7575, June 2015.
>> 
>> It's something I use often to get a consistent list of references in
>> articles.
>> 
>> But, sadly, something is currently broken with this tool, or I suspect something has
>> changed in the back-end (datatracker or tools?) whereby recent RFCs are not recognized,
>> for example: RFC 8890 gives me: "Could not find author data for document 'rfc8990'"
>> 
>> And worse: RFC 8995 returns: "An error occurred at this point in the web-page generation.
>> An error report has been sent to the webmaster. If this error isn't fixed within 48 hours,
>> please contact the web page author directly at webmaster@tools.ietf.org."
>> 
>> I know Henrik is probably no longer maintaining this tool so I am not blaming him
>> or expecting him to fix it, but perhaps someone from the tools/datatracker group could
>> take a look at this? It really is a VERY nice tool and I would hate to see it disabled
>> forever.
>> 
>> Thanks in advance!
> 
> An RFP was recently awarded [1] for a replacement for the citation library generation and access (API and web page) tool. Unfortunately, when writing that RFP I didn’t know about this specific tool and so it is not listed as a deliverable.  However, it should be relatively straightforward to add simple output of this format, though a fully programmable output format is more complex and I’m not sure it is necessary.  Do you use that programmable output functionality?
> 
> Jay
> 
> [1] https://mailarchive.ietf.org/arch/msg/ietf-announce/XPvRg0vSCWUBaSxtX1jSVtsNb3I/
> 
>> 
>> Ole
>> 
>> 
>> Ole J. Jacobsen
>> Editor and Publisher
>> The Internet Protocol Journal
>> Office: +1 415-550-9433
>> Cell:   +1 415-370-4628
>> Web: protocoljournal.org
>> E-mail: olejacobsen@me.com
>> E-mail: ole@protocoljournal.org
>> Skype: organdemo
>> 
>> 
> 
> -- 
> Jay Daley
> IETF Executive Director
> jay@ietf.org
> 

Ole J. Jacobsen
Editor and Publisher
The Internet Protocol Journal
Office: +1 415-550-9433
Cell:   +1 415-370-4628
Web: protocoljournal.org
E-mail: olejacobsen@me.com
E-mail: ole@protocoljournal.org
Skype: organdemo